| Micro-computed tomography of the head and dentition in cadavers of clinically normal rabbits. | |

Objective-To describe the anatomic features of dentition and surrounding structures of the head in rabbits assessed by use of a newly developed micro-computed tomography (CT) device. Sample-Cadavers of 7 clinically normal adult Dendermonde White domestic rabbits raised for human consumption. Procedures-The rabbits were slaughtered in a slaughterhouse, flayed, and decapitated; the rabbit heads were frozen for micro-CT examination. Transverse images were obtained from the nares to the occipital condyles with a custom-designed micro-CT scanner built at the Ghent University Centre for X-ray Tomography. Scan settings were chosen to highlight bony structures on the basis of the designers' experience. The micro-CT images were reviewed, and all recognizable anatomic features were labeled. Afterward, micro-CT images were used to create 3-D reconstructions by use of a custom-developed reconstruction package and 3-D rendering with dedicated software. Results-Microstructures of the bones and teeth were clearly visible on micro-CT images. Conversely, soft tissue contrast was relatively poor on these images. Conclusions and Clinical Relevance-Micro-CT appeared to be a promising technique for appropriate diagnosis of dental disease in rabbits. Further research is needed to determine the clinical applications of micro-CT imaging. |
